Home is an album by bassist Steve Swallow recorded in September 1979 and released on the ECM label. The sextet features featuring Sheila Jordan singing the poetry of Robert Creeley, backed by pianist Steve Kuhn, saxophonist David Liebman, Lyle Mays on synthesizer, and drummer Bob Moses.

Reception

The AllMusic review by Ron Wynn awarded the album 2½ stars calling it an "Interesting concept".
